The Americans with Disabilities Act of 1990 is referred to as civil rights legislation designed to prohibit discrimination against individuals based on disability.The act defined "disability" as "a physical or mental impairment that substantially limits a major life activity" (42 U.S.C.sec.12112,1990) .On September 25,2008,President Bush signed the Americans with Disabilities Act Amendments Act (ADAAA) of 2008.The act became effective January 1,2009.The act emphasizes that the definition of disability should:
